Output 77734827876fabd60b3df384b7a2b2d65dd0efaae38c8b092384b4662bae04eb:126
- value
- 753900
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c2f6f3cb75b644467cc6d0c4f52480e99419063
- address
- bc1qmshk709htdjyge7vd5xy75jgp6v5ryrryqfref
- transaction
- 77734827876fabd60b3df384b7a2b2d65dd0efaae38c8b092384b4662bae04eb